[Alpha Biz=(Chicago) Reporter Kim Jisun] LS Cable & System announced on the 6th that it has signed a contract with CIP of Denmark to be the preferred bidder for the submarine cable of Taiwan's Fengmiao offshore wind power project.

The project is the first project of Taiwan's second 15GW-scale offshore wind power project to be created from 2026 to 2035. It will be built on an 500MW scale off the coast of Taichung Port by 2027. LS Cable's submarine cable supply is expected to be about 130 billion won.

The industry expects that additional submarine cables to be ordered in Taiwan by 2035 will reach about 3 trillion won.

LS Cable & System is considering building an undersea cable plant in Vietnam with LS Eco Energy as demand for undersea cables is expected to increase due to increased power demand.
